Sociology
and Anthropology- Standard 6 |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
The
competent sociology and anthropology teacher understands major principles
of anthropology. |
. |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
Knowledge
Indicators - The competent sociology and anthropology teacher: |
|
| 6A. |
understands cultural developments of prehistoric people, the influences
of ancient civilizations on modern cultures, and cultural differences
among nations. |
|
| 6B. |
understands ways cultures determine groupings (age, class, voluntary
family and kinship systems). |
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
Performance
Indicators - The competent sociology and anthropology teacher: |
|
| 6C. |
explains ways culture organizes family and kinship. |
|
| 6D. |
explains how technology, environment, religion, art, and culture have
affected personality and behavior. |
